Freedom at last: why your first post-lockdown trip should be on horseback

Embrace the freedom and fresh air of a horseriding holiday Credit: Getty ‘No hour of life is wasted that is spent in the saddle,” reflected Winston Churchill in his autobiography. Granted, this has ended up as one of his lesser-known quotes, but he was surely right. When it comes to a sense of liberation and adventure, nothing beats the thrill of a good canter through a glorious landscape.  As the first signs of spring start to show and the vaccination programme gathers pace, now is surely the time to start dreaming of saddling up and heading to the hills, especially as so many have been deprived of the thrill of being on horseback for so long. It’s the perfect antidote to weeks of wintry lockdown. But, where to go?
